Weiland Co. shows the following information on its 2016 income statement: sales = $162,500; costs = $80,000; other expenses = $3

,300; depreciation expense = $9,000; interest expense = $6,500; taxes = $22,295; dividends = $8,150. In addition, you're told that the firm issued $4,500 in new equity during 2016 and redeemed $7,700 in outstanding long-term debt. a. What is the 2016 operating cash flow

Answer:

The 2016 operating cash flow is $56,905

Explanation:

The computation of the operating cash flow is shown below:

Operating cash flow = Sales - costs - other expenses - depreciation expenses  - taxes + depreciation expense

= $162,500 - $80,000 - $3,300 - $9,000 - $22,295 + $9,000

= $56,905

The interest expense should not be considered in the computation part. Hence, ignored it

When a bond contract rate is less than the current market rate on the date of issuance, the bond will be sold at a(n)?
nekit [7.7K]

When a bond contract rate is less than the current market rate on the date of issuance, the bond will be sold at Discount

          Discount = Contract rate is less than the market rate.

What is meaning of discount and its types?

When a reduction in the amount is allowed in order to encourage more purchase or to have an on time payment is referred to as discount. Discount are classified as: Trade discount: The discount which is allowed when purchases are made in large quantity is known as trade discount.

Contract rate:

The contract rate; also called the coupon rate, stated rate, or nominal rate; is the interest percentage listed on the face of a note or bond. In other words, this is the interest rate that will be paid on the principle balance for the life of the note or bond.
